Summary

Requiring each retail service station dealer to maintain at least one operational video camera on the exterior premises of the service station for the purpose of recording illegal activity; requiring each retail service station dealer to preserve recordings made by the video camera for at least 45 calendar days; establishing a penalty for a violation of the Act; and providing for a delayed effective date.

Title

Business Regulation - Retail Service Stations - Video Cameras Required
